Her early involvement in comics and cosplay is what eventually led
Acid PopTart into modeling. Throughout her years attending comic
conventions, she made many artist friends who in turned used her as
reference for various projects.

In need of someone with eastern European looks, Joe Corroney used her
photo for the first depiction of Ailyn Vel, the daughter of Boba Fett.
She also inspired the look of Thrynka Padaunete.

Two current comic book characters are not only based on her looks, but
her personality as well. The fun loving werecat, Boo Cat, and her
vampire lover, Licorice Dust; from the hit indie comic, Tarot: Witch
of the Black Rose from Broadsword Comics.

"I'm immensely flattered to have been drawn by some of the most
amazing artists in the industry. I'm probably always going to lean
toward comics; so having my image appear in comics really makes my
inner geek squeal with joy every time. It's a pretty high honor in my
book."
